Transaction 63682e6ec377890107b3bf7537a3769a88808d08fd0816cb503781ce6bb14ad2

3 Input
2 Outputs
  • 63682e6ec377890107b3bf7537a3769a88808d08fd0816cb503781ce6bb14ad2:0
  • value  24979392
    address  114voJST63b3ZpRDN4xfdnuQGsnC7zPBrs
  • 63682e6ec377890107b3bf7537a3769a88808d08fd0816cb503781ce6bb14ad2:1
  • value  1076488
    address  1GZPxT3HyG1VVovSaa74RgMEun6DKgPbLE